The Value Chain and Your Data

APIs add value to a business. They facilitate exposing the value in one organisations data to be re-used in another organisations applications to benefit the Value Chain. An API is a powerful connection between a wide variety of business assets; systems, partners, suppliers, and customers. By creating re-usable APIs, organisations take advantage of the API economy. Building Bridges to Digital Islands

Collaborative working relationships are the reality for any industry. By building closer partnerships up and down the supply chain with suppliers, distributors and customers, organisations improve performance, reduce time-to-market and costs, thus improving profit, providing room to innovative. Your suppliers, partners and customers are all critical to your business success and profitability. Data, data, everywhere, Nor any insight to see

IoT is everywhere, but what do you do with the data? The Internet of Things (IoT) has opened up a whole new world of information for many businesses. Data collected by smart devices and sensors is telling us more about customers and how products are being used than ever before.
